Samsung Set To Release Android-Based W899 Flip Smartphone

Labels: , , , , , ,

Samsung is seriously about taking the first spot from Nokia for global market share in the phone space and they're doing so with the help of Google's Android OS. They have a bunch of form factors right now and here's a new one. The handset you see above and below is the W899 which is going to be running Android 2.2 "Froyo" when it hits the market. Yes, it's a flip phone.

Don't call it a feature phone though because it has external / internal 3.3-inch AMOLED multitouch displays, a 5MP rear-facing camera, a front-facing VGA camera, a 1GHz CPU, a microSD card slot, and 512MB of internal storage. If you still love flip phones then this one's definitely raising the standards. Sadly, it'll only be available on China Telecom.

Motorola XT800+ Boasts Some Improvements, 1GHz CPU and Froyo

Labels: , , , , , ,

A new Motorola handset has just hit China Telecom and it's the XT800+, which is an upgrade over the original XT800. This one features a 3.7-inch touchscreen display with a 480 x 854 resolution, 512MB of RAM, a 1GHz CPU, a 5MP AF camera with 720p HD video recording, and Android 2.2 "Froyo". This is available right now all over China so you might want to give this one a look before the dual-core Android onslaught starts in early 2011.

Huawei C8600 Runs Android 2.1 and Hits China Telecom In May

Labels: , , , , ,

Huawei has just unveiled their latest Android phone, the C8600. It'll be running Android 2.1 with a custom UI (called Dynamic Desktop) and it packs a 3.5-inch capacitive multitouch display, CDMA2000 connectivity, and a 1,500mAh battery. This handset should hit China Telecom in May (next month), but the price wasn't mentioned. This is probably the best handset that Huawei has announced to date.

Philips D908 Handset Coming To China Telecom Soon With 1GB of RAM

Labels: , , ,


It's now official. What you see above is the Philips D908 and it's headed to China soon (on China Telecom) with Windows Mobile 6.5. The spec sheet is looking pretty good, since it's packing: a 3.2-inch WVGA touchscreen display, GSM / CDMA / EV-DO connectivity, WiFi / GPS / Bluetooth 2.1 support, a 5MP camera, 2GB of ROM, and a microSD card slot. But that's not all it's packing. Somehow Philips managed to pack in 1GB of RAM into this high-end handset, so that will improve the performance. We don't know how much this handset will launch for yet.

Motorola XT701, MT710, and XT800 All Headed To China and Now Official; Spec Sheets Too

Labels: , , , , , , , , , ,


Motorola has finally been kind enough to clear all of the Sholes tablet rumours. They have officially announced three new Android handsets and they're all pretty damn amazing. The Motorola XT701 is headed to China Unicom, the Motorola MT710 is headed to China Mobile (possibly on December 28th), and the Motorola XT800 is headed to China Telecom. The specs are pretty damn strong, so you shouldn't be disappointed by anything here. The specs are below, courtesy of Slash Gear. Clearly the Motorola MT710's official spec sheet is missing, but we already know most of it (here).

Motorola XT701 (aka Sholes) specifications:
  • WCDMA / HSDPA 10.2M / HSUPA 5.76M
  • 3.7-inch-wide touch-screen , 854X480 resolution
  • 5 million pixel auto-focus camera, Xenon flash , high-quality image capture
  • Strong CortexTM-A8 quad-core processor, multi-tasking at the same time smooth collaboration, high-speed operation
  • Built-in gravity sensor, infrared proximity sensors, ambient light sensor
  • GPS / aGPS navigation
  • WLAN: 802.11 b / g, WAPI / WIFI
  • Video capture / playback / streaming media
  • Maximum support 32GB Micro-SD (HC) expansion cards
  • FM Stereo FM radio
  • OMTP standard 3.5 mm headphone jack, while supporting the traditional 3.5 mm headphone
  • Support MP3/AAC/AACv1/AACv2/AMR-NB/AMR-WB/MIDI/MIDI/WAV/Ogg Vorbis /
  • PCM music formats, etc.
  • Supported video formats MPEG4/H.263/H.264
  • Support SMS, MMS, e-mail (POP3/IMAP4) and enterprise-class e-mail
  • USB 2.0 high-speed data transfer
  • Bluetooth 2.1 + EDR High-speed transmission / Wireless Bluetooth Stereo
Motorola XT800 specifications:
  • Android 2.0 with full suite of Google applications
  • CDMA EVDO / GSM dual-network
  • 3G network support, WIFI / WAPI free switching
  • 3.7-inch high-definition resolution of 854×480
  • HDMI high-definition (720p) output
  • 5 million pixel digital camera, auto focus, dual LED flash
  • Cortex TM – A8 multi-core processor
  • MOTO-specific Nicam -professional intelligent noise reduction
  • GPS
  • 32GB Micro-SD
  • Electronic Compass & Support for gravity sensing
  • Bluetooth 2.0 + EDR
  • FM Stereo FM radio
  • Standard 3.5 mm headphone jack

China Telecom Launching the Samsung F839 Soon

Labels: , , ,


We heard about it 4 days ago and Samsung has just made it official. Samsung will be launching the F839 handset in China. This handset has: a 3.2-inch touchscreen display with a 240 x 400 resolution, a 3MP camera, GPS / Bluetooth 2.0 support, 100MB of internal storage, a microSD card slot, an FM radio, Office docs support, DivX video playback, and a 1,000mAh battery. This handset also comes with 3G bands and is set to launch on China Telecom pretty soon. Unfortunately, the price hasn't been mentioned yet, but it shouldn't cost a whole lot.

Philips Reveals Specs Of the X806, C702 and Android-Based V900

Labels: , , , , , , , ,


Philips has just gone out and mentioned two new touchscreen handsets, the X806 (above) and the C702 (below) and they've also announced more specs of their Android-based handset, the V900.

The Philips X806 looks like it could be a part of their Xenium line-up and it features: a 3.5-inch touchscreen display with a 240 x 400 resolution, a 5MP camera, quad-band GSM/GPRS connectivity, Bluetooth support, an FM radio, 47MB of internal storage, and a microSD card slot. The launch details haven't been mentioned yet.

What you see below is the Philips C702 which has: a 3.4-inch touchscreen QVGA display, GPS support, a 1.3MP camera, 70MB of internal storage, a microSD card slot, and Bluetooth support. This handset looks like it will be launched on China Telecom for an undisclosed price.

In addition to all of this news, the Philips V900 handset that we saw back in August running Android looks like it will have: a 3.2-inch touchscreen display, quad-band GSM/GPRS/EDGE connectivity, a 3MP camera, GPS / WiFi support, 256MB of internal memory, and a microSD card slot. This handset will launch on China Mobile, but the price hasn't been mentioned yet.

Optima OP3W Netbook Packs 3G Integration

Labels: , , , ,

Optima has just shown off their latest netbook, the Optima OP3W, and it has integrated 3G connectivity. Other specs include: a 10.1-inch matte display with a 1,024 x 600 resolution, three USB 2.0 ports, an integrated 1.3MP webcam, VGA / Ethernet port, a 4-in-1 card reader, audio jacks, and a 3-cell 2,200 mAh battery that should last 3 hours. Since this appears to be a netbook with standard specs, don't be surprised to find an Intel Atom 1.6GHz N270, 1GB of RAM, and a 160GB HDD. This netbook should be launching on China Telecom, but we haven't heard of a price tag or release date yet. You can take a look at a hands-on video below.
